Tallulah Gorge Autumn Colors Hike

Join us for another one of our Wonderful Outings in the Wilderness (WOW!) as we celebrate Mother Nature in all her splendor, with her beautiful colors of Autumn, in the great American outdoors. 

Tallulah Gorge is one of the most spectacular canyons in the Southeast. We will hike along the rim to all 10 of the overlooks, which includes breathtaking waterfall views.

We will also access the floor of the gorge by taking the 522 metal stairs (the strenuous part of the hike).  There are plenty of landings, and many with benches, on which you can rest.

We will walk the suspension bridge that crosses the Tallulah River.   We expect to be able to watch expert kayakers as they enjoy the bi-annual "whitewater releases."

Upon arrival at the park, we will go to the Visitor's Center, and view the park's film about the gorge.  It includes heart-racing footage of kayakers and news clips from Wallenda's famous tightrope walk across the gorge.
